]> git.sesse.net Git - vlc/blobdiff - modules/misc/dummy/decoder.c
More clean up on subtitle.
[vlc] / modules / misc / dummy / decoder.c
index 8f31c72829f7e2ae73e7ef8c2603fa17015cc53e..d02ae31746e482e9e4025df9e0ef94c548c6cf4e 100644 (file)
 /*****************************************************************************
  * Preamble
  *****************************************************************************/
-#include <vlc/vlc.h>
+#ifdef HAVE_CONFIG_H
+# include "config.h"
+#endif
+
+#include <vlc_common.h>
 #include <vlc_codec.h>
 
 #ifdef HAVE_UNISTD_H
 #   include <fcntl.h>
 #endif
 
-#ifdef HAVE_LIMITS_H
-#   include <limits.h> /* PATH_MAX */
-#endif
+#include <limits.h> /* PATH_MAX */
 
-#include <stdio.h> /* sprintf() */
 
 #include "dummy.h"
 
@@ -66,7 +67,7 @@ static void *DecodeBlock( decoder_t *p_dec, block_t **pp_block );
 /*****************************************************************************
  * OpenDecoder: Open the decoder
  *****************************************************************************/
-int E_(OpenDecoder) ( vlc_object_t *p_this )
+int OpenDecoder ( vlc_object_t *p_this )
 {
     decoder_t *p_dec = (decoder_t*)p_this;
     decoder_sys_t *p_sys;
@@ -134,7 +135,7 @@ static void *DecodeBlock( decoder_t *p_dec, block_t **pp_block )
         write( p_sys->i_fd, p_block->p_buffer, p_block->i_buffer );
 #endif
 
-        msg_Dbg( p_dec, "dumped %i bytes", p_block->i_buffer );
+        msg_Dbg( p_dec, "dumped %zu bytes", p_block->i_buffer );
     }
 
     block_Release( p_block );
@@ -144,7 +145,7 @@ static void *DecodeBlock( decoder_t *p_dec, block_t **pp_block )
 /*****************************************************************************
  * CloseDecoder: decoder destruction
  *****************************************************************************/
-void E_(CloseDecoder) ( vlc_object_t *p_this )
+void CloseDecoder ( vlc_object_t *p_this )
 {
     decoder_t *p_dec = (decoder_t *)p_this;
     decoder_sys_t *p_sys = p_dec->p_sys;